BiCMOS Low-Power Current Mode PWM Controller The UCC28C43D is a high-performance current-mode PWM controller from Texas Instruments. Below are the factual specifications, descriptions, and features from Ic-phoenix technical data files:

### **Specifications:**  
- **Manufacturer:** Texas Instruments  
- **Type:** Current-Mode PWM Controller  
- **Topology:** Flyback, Forward, Boost, Buck  
- **Output Configuration:** Single-Ended  
- **Number of Outputs:** 1  
- **Switching Frequency:** Up to 1 MHz  
- **Duty Cycle (Max):** 100%  
- **Supply Voltage (Vcc):** 8.4V to 18V (Start-Up), 7.6V to 18V (Operating)  
- **Supply Current (Start-Up):** 0.5 mA (Typ)  
- **Supply Current (Operating):** 2.5 mA (Typ)  
- **Output Current (Source/Sink):** 1A (Peak)  
- **Error Amplifier Gain Bandwidth:** 1 MHz (Typ)  
- **Operating Temperature Range:** -40°C to +85°C  
- **Package:** SOIC-8  

### **Descriptions:**  
- The UCC28C43D is a versatile PWM controller designed for high-frequency DC-DC power conversion applications.  
- It features current-mode control for improved transient response and simplified loop compensation.  
- Includes an onboard error amplifier, oscillator, PWM comparator, and totem-pole output driver.  
- Suitable for offline and isolated power supplies.  

### **Features:**  
- **Current-Mode Control:** Enhances line and load regulation.  
- **Programmable Oscillator:** Allows flexible frequency setting via external components.  
- **Soft-Start Capability:** Reduces inrush current during startup.  
- **Undervoltage Lockout (UVLO):** Ensures proper operation within supply voltage limits.  
- **High-Current Totem-Pole Output:** Directly drives power MOSFETs.  
- **Error Amplifier with Reference:** Provides precise voltage regulation.  
- **Leading-Edge Blanking:** Improves noise immunity in current sensing.  
- **Low Start-Up and Operating Current:** Improves efficiency.
